Step 1: Water Extraction

We’ll use advanced equipment to extract as much water as possible from your store.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ing drying time. Our team will carefully remove wet materials, such as carpets and drywall, to prevent mold growth and structural issues.

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your store, ensuring a safe and healthy environment. This process can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age. Our team will work closely with you to monitor the drying process and make any necessary adjustments.

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the drying process is complete, we’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ize your store to remove any remaining moisture and contaminants. This is an essential step in preventing mold growth and ensuring a healthy environment.

Step 4: Reconstruction

Finally, we’ll work with you to reconstruct your store to its original state.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ged materials, such as drywall and flooring. Our team will ensure that your store is safe, functional, and beautiful.

Warning Signs You Need Retail Store Water Damage Restoration

Water damage can be sneaky, but there are often warning signs that show a problem. Don’t ignore these sign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and safety hazards.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your store, it may be a sign of water damage. Don’t assume it’s just a normal odor, it could be a sign of mold growth.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le, creating a safety hazard. Don’t ignore this sign, as it can lead to costly repairs and even injuries.

Water Stains on the Ceiling

Water stains on the ceiling can be a sign of a roof leak or water damage. Don’t ignore this sign, as it can lead to costly repairs and even structural issues.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ks in your store can be a sign of water damage. Don’t ignore this sign, as it can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ards.

Visible Water Damage

Retail Store Water Damage Restoration Cost in Sunset, ID

The cost of retail store water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Dehumidification equipment rental $100 – $500 Duration of rental and equipment type
Disinfection and sanitizing services $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and severity of damage
